About this service

Roofing tar is a thick, asphalt-based substance used to seal seams, patch cracks, and waterproof flashing. You typically need this for quick repairs on flat or low-slope roofs to stop active leaks. It is not a permanent solution for a failing roof but works well as a temporary fix. Pricing is typically based on the amount of material used and the repair area size. What are the common roofing issues in Atlanta's climate?

In Atlanta's humid climate, common roofing issues include damage from heavy rains and wind during storms, leading to leaks and shingle damage. Moss and algae growth can also occur on shaded areas, compromising shingle integrity over time. High humidity can contribute to moisture issues in the attic if ventilation is poor. What are the benefits of sheet metal roofing?

Sheet metal roofing, often referring to steel or aluminum, offers excellent durability and longevity, typically lasting 50 years or more. It's highly resistant to wind, fire, and hail, providing robust protection against Atlanta's weather. Metal roofs can also be energy-efficient by reflecting solar heat, potentially reducing cooling costs. What is roof sealant and when should it be used?

Roof sealant is used to waterproof and seal small gaps or cracks, typically around flashing, vents, or seams. It's a crucial component for preventing leaks. Sealant should be used when minor issues are detected during an inspection or as part of a repair process. It's important to use a high-quality, flexible sealant designed for roofing applications that can withstand temperature changes and UV exposure. Proper application is key. What are the different types of clay roof tiles?

Clay roof tiles, such as Spanish or mission tiles, offer a distinctive aesthetic and can last for many decades, making them a durable option. They are naturally fire-resistant and provide good insulation. However, they are also quite heavy, which means your home's structure needs to be able to support them. What is involved in a roof installation near me?

A roof installation in Atlanta typically starts with removing the old roofing material down to the deck. Then, a protective underlayment is installed, followed by the new shingles or metal panels. Flashing is carefully placed around vents, chimneys, and valleys to prevent leaks. Finally, the new roofing material is secured. It's a comprehensive process designed for maximum protection.
